Silvio Borella is a scholar working on Atmospheric Science, Global and Planetary Change and Plant Science.
According to data from OpenAlex, Silvio Borella has authored 5 papers receiving a total of 474 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Atmospheric Science, 4 papers in Global and Planetary Change and 1 paper in Plant Science. Recurrent topics in Silvio Borella’s work include Tree-ring climate responses (4 papers), Plant Water Relations and Carbon Dynamics (3 papers) and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(3 papers). Silvio Borella is often cited by papers focused on Tree-ring climate responses (4 papers), Plant Water Relations and Carbon Dynamics (3 papers) and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(3 papers). Silvio Borella collaborates with scholars based in Switzerland. Silvio Borella's co-authors include Matthias Saurer, Markus Leuenberger, Rolf Siegwolf and Fritz Hans Schweingruber and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res, Tellus B and Trees.
